InspectionINFOID:0000000006289533
INSPECTION AFTER REMOVAL
Use the standard type spark plug for normal condition.
CAUTION:
Never drop or impact spark plug.
Never use a wire brush for cleaning.
If plug tip is covered with carbon, use spark plug cleaner to clean.
Measure spark plug gap. When it exceeds the limit, replace spark plug even if it is within the speci-
fied replacement mileage. Refer to EM-132, "
Spark Plug".
Spark plug gap adjustment is not required between replace-
ment intervals.

HOW TO SELECT PISTON AND BEARING
DescriptionINFOID:0000000006289585
The identification grade stamped on each part is the
grade for the dimension measured in new condition.
This grade cannot apply to reused parts.
For reused or repaired parts, measure the dimens ion accurately. Determine the grade by comparing the
measurement with the values of each selection table.
For details of the measurement method of each part , the reuse standards and the selection method of the
selective fitting parts, refer to the text.
PistonINFOID:0000000006289586
WHEN NEW CYLINDER BLOCK IS USED
Check the cylinder bore grade on the bottom face of the cylinder
block, and select the piston of the same grade.
NOTE:
Piston is available with piston pin as a set for the service part.

LEVELIZER ADJUSTMENT
LEVELIZER ADJUSTMENT : DescriptionINFOID:0000000006213927
Perform “LEVELIZER ADJUSTME NT” when installing, removing, and replacing the height sensor and the sus-
pension components.
LEVELIZER ADJUSTMENT : S pecial Repair RequirementINFOID:0000000006213928
CAUTION:
If perform aiming adjustment after the levelizer initia lization, be sure to start the engine running after
turning ignition switch OFF.
1.CHECK VEHICLE CONDITION
1. Park the vehicle in the straight-forward position.
2. Unload the vehicle (no passenger aboard).
>> GO TO 2.
2.LEVELIZER ADJUSTMENT
CONSULT-III WORK SUPPORT
1. Select “LEVELIZER ADJUSTMENT” of ADAPTIVE LIGHT work support item.
2. Select “START”.
3. When “ADJUSTMENT IS CO MPLETED”, select “END”.
